![](https://img-blog.csdnimg.cn/20201014180756928.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
js
了多想
这个作者很懒,什么都没留下…
展开
-
vue跨域问题,请注意你的项目是vue2还是vue3
如果你在possman,apifox上测试接口都没有问题,但是在hbuild项目中设置代理后,还是无法正确调用接口,那么你就要考虑是否是你的代理设置的有问题了。如果你创建的是vue3的项目,那么就要特别注意了,vue2方法配置的代理,在vue3中是无法生效的,哪怕可以用,也是各种问题,博主踩坑了一个下午,一直在找问题。vue3 是使用 vite 打包的,所以你请不要使用vue2的方法,也不要使用添加使用vue.config.js的方法。首先在项目的根目录下面创建vite.config.js文件。原创 2024-06-17 20:44:27 · 447 阅读 · 0 评论 -
vite升级
import_vite.transformWithEsbuild) is not a function原创 2022-09-03 10:32:19 · 1455 阅读 · 1 评论 -
可能会用到的js
//vue节流,防抖动,防止多次点击触发//utils.jslet timer = nullfunction debounce(fn,wait){ if(timer!==null){ clearTime(timer) } timer = setTimeout(fn,wait)}<view class="btn" @click="handle">点击事件</view>//引入调用import {debounce} from 'common/util.js'h原创 2021-07-23 14:49:05 · 139 阅读 · 0 评论 -
安卓与苹果盒子与h5相互调用,js,vue
公司里面,有原生的安卓和ios开发,为了减少版本更新,个别页面需要用h5来写,放到服务器上,方便及时更新。fn是方法名,strobj是传递的参数,安卓必须是以字符串的形式,ios即可以是字符串也是可以是对象,建议传对象let u = navigator.userAgent;let isAndroid = u.indexOf('Android') > -1 || u.indexOf('Adr') > -1; //android终端let isiOS = !!u.match(/\(i[^;]原创 2021-04-09 10:32:45 · 147 阅读 · 0 评论 -
行业分类,一维数组转换成二维数组
文章写得不是很好,只是为了后期可能忘了,而做得一个笔记。这是原始数据[{"id":1,"pid":0,"sort":1,"title":"互联网/IT/电子/通信","level":1},{"id":2,"pid":0,"sort":30,"title":"建筑业","level":1},{"id":3,"pid":1,"sort":2,"title":"电子/半导体/集成电器","level":2},{"id":4,"pid":0,"sort":35,"title":"制造业","level":.原创 2020-06-10 10:18:22 · 255 阅读 · 0 评论